Types of Bi Fold Door Materials and Their Properties

The choice of material for your bi fold doors significantly impacts their aesthetic appeal, durability, energy efficiency, and overall cost. Common materials include aluminum, wood, uPVC (unplasticized polyvinyl chloride), and composite materials that combine different properties. Understanding the strengths and weaknesses of each material is crucial for selecting the best option for your specific needs and climate. Furthermore, the environmental impact and maintenance requirements vary considerably between these materials, adding another layer of complexity to the decision-making process. Careful consideration of these factors ensures a long-lasting and satisfactory investment.

Aluminum bi fold doors are known for their strength, lightweight nature, and resistance to corrosion. This makes them an ideal choice for large openings and areas exposed to harsh weather conditions. Aluminum frames are typically powder-coated for a durable and aesthetically pleasing finish, available in a wide range of colors. While aluminum is thermally conductive, modern aluminum bi fold doors often incorporate thermal breaks to improve energy efficiency by minimizing heat transfer. The sleek and modern aesthetic of aluminum complements contemporary architectural styles.

Wooden bi fold doors offer a classic and elegant appearance, adding warmth and character to any space. Wood is a natural insulator, providing excellent thermal performance, but it requires regular maintenance, such as painting or staining, to protect it from moisture and decay. Different wood species offer varying levels of durability and resistance to the elements, influencing both the cost and longevity of the doors. Hardwoods like oak and mahogany offer superior strength and rot resistance compared to softwoods like pine, but come at a higher price point.

uPVC bi fold doors are a cost-effective option known for their low maintenance requirements and good thermal insulation. uPVC is resistant to rot, corrosion, and fading, making it a durable choice for various climates. While uPVC is less strong than aluminum or wood, it offers sufficient strength for most residential applications. The aesthetic options for uPVC bi fold doors have improved in recent years, with realistic woodgrain finishes available. However, uPVC may not be as aesthetically pleasing or as customizable as other materials.

Composite bi fold doors combine the advantages of different materials, such as an aluminum frame for strength and a wood or uPVC cladding for aesthetics and insulation. These doors offer a balance of performance, durability, and visual appeal. Composite materials can be engineered to resist warping, cracking, and fading, minimizing maintenance requirements. The cost of composite bi fold doors can be higher than single-material options, but the long-term benefits often outweigh the initial investment.

Security Features and Locking Mechanisms

Security is a critical consideration when choosing bi fold doors, especially for ground-floor installations. Bi fold doors, by their very nature, present a larger glazed area than traditional doors, potentially making them a target for intruders. Therefore, it’s crucial to prioritize robust security features, including strong frames, multi-point locking systems, and high-quality glazing. A comprehensive security approach not only deters potential burglars but also provides peace of mind for homeowners. Ignoring security aspects can negate the advantages of enhanced aesthetics and accessibility.

Multi-point locking systems are a standard security feature in high-quality bi fold doors. These systems engage multiple locking points along the frame, providing enhanced resistance to forced entry. The locking points should be made of hardened steel for maximum strength and durability. Look for systems that meet or exceed industry security standards. These systems often feature sophisticated mechanisms that are resistant to picking and drilling.

The glazing used in bi fold doors significantly impacts their security. Laminated glass is a popular choice for its strength and shatter-resistance. If broken, laminated glass will remain intact, preventing intruders from entering. Toughened glass is another option, which is significantly stronger than standard glass. However, when broken, toughened glass shatters into small, blunt fragments, which, while safer than large shards, still allows access. Consider incorporating security films on the glass to further enhance its resistance to impact.

The handles and hinges used in bi fold doors should also be of high quality and designed for security. Handles should be securely attached to the frame and resistant to forced removal. Hinges should be strong and durable, with tamper-proof fixings. Consider using hinge bolts for added security, which prevent the door from being lifted off its hinges. Regularly inspect the handles and hinges for signs of wear or damage and replace them as needed.

Energy Efficiency and Thermal Performance

Energy efficiency is an increasingly important consideration when selecting bi fold doors. Large glazed areas can contribute to significant heat loss in the winter and heat gain in the summer, increasing energy consumption and utility bills. Therefore, it’s essential to choose bi fold doors with excellent thermal performance, incorporating features such as insulated frames, low-E glazing, and effective weather seals. Evaluating the U-value, solar heat gain coefficient (SHGC), and air leakage rate is crucial for understanding the energy efficiency of different door models. Prioritizing energy efficiency not only reduces your environmental impact but also saves you money in the long run.

The U-value measures the rate of heat transfer through a material or assembly. A lower U-value indicates better insulation and reduced heat loss. Look for bi fold doors with low U-values, particularly if you live in a cold climate. Insulated frames and multiple panes of glass can significantly reduce the U-value of the doors. The U-value is typically measured in Watts per square meter Kelvin (W/m²K).

Low-E (low-emissivity) glass is coated with a thin, transparent layer that reflects infrared radiation, reducing heat transfer through the glass. Low-E coatings can significantly improve the energy efficiency of bi fold doors, particularly in warmer climates. There are different types of Low-E coatings, each with its own specific properties and performance characteristics. Choose a Low-E coating that is appropriate for your climate and desired level of energy efficiency.

The SHGC measures the fraction of solar radiation that enters through the glass. A lower SHGC indicates that less solar heat is transmitted through the glass, which can help keep your home cooler in the summer. Consider using tinted or reflective glass to further reduce the SHGC. The optimal SHGC will depend on your climate and the orientation of your home.

Effective weather seals are essential for preventing air leakage around the perimeter of the bi fold doors. Air leakage can significantly reduce the energy efficiency of your home and lead to drafts and discomfort. Look for doors with high-quality weather seals that are designed to withstand extreme temperatures and weather conditions. Regularly inspect the weather seals for signs of wear or damage and replace them as needed.

What kind of glazing should I choose for my bi-fold doors to maximize energy efficiency?

For optimal energy efficiency, consider low-E (low-emissivity) glazing with argon gas filling. Low-E coatings are designed to minimize the amount of infrared and ultraviolet light that passes through the glass, reducing heat gain in the summer and heat loss in the winter. Argon gas, which is denser than air, further reduces heat transfer between the panes of glass. According to the U.S. Department of Energy, low-E windows can reduce energy bills by 10-25% compared to standard clear glass windows.

Triple-pane glazing offers even greater energy efficiency than double-pane glazing, as it adds an extra layer of insulation. However, triple-pane glazing is typically more expensive and heavier, which may require a stronger frame. When selecting glazing, look for the NFRC (National Fenestration Rating Council) label, which provides standardized ratings for U-factor (heat transfer), solar heat gain coefficient (SHGC), and visible transmittance. A lower U-factor and SHGC indicate better energy performance. The specific glazing you choose will depend on your local climate and energy efficiency goals.

How do I maintain my bi-fold doors to ensure they last for years?

Proper maintenance is essential for extending the lifespan of your bi-fold doors and ensuring they operate smoothly. Regularly clean the frames and glass with a mild soap and water solution to remove dirt and grime. For aluminum frames, avoid using abrasive cleaners that can scratch the finish. For wood frames, inspect for signs of rot or damage and re-stain or paint as needed. Lubricate the hinges and rollers with a silicone-based lubricant every few months to prevent sticking and ensure smooth operation.

Inspect the seals and weatherstripping regularly for any signs of damage or wear. Damaged seals can lead to drafts and water leaks, reducing energy efficiency and potentially causing damage to your home. Replace any damaged seals promptly. Periodically check the alignment of the doors and adjust the hinges or rollers as needed to ensure they close properly and securely. With proper care and maintenance, your bi-fold doors can provide years of trouble-free operation.

What security features should I look for when choosing bi-fold doors?

Security is a crucial consideration when selecting bi-fold doors. Look for doors with multi-point locking systems that engage at several points along the frame, providing enhanced resistance to forced entry. These systems typically feature robust bolts or hooks that latch into the frame, making it difficult to pry the doors open. The locking cylinders themselves should be high-security models that are resistant to picking, drilling, and bumping.

Consider doors with laminated or toughened glass, which is more difficult to break than standard glass. Laminated glass consists of two or more layers of glass bonded together with a plastic interlayer, making it significantly stronger and more resistant to shattering. Toughened glass, also known as tempered glass, is heat-treated to increase its strength and shatter into small, relatively harmless pieces if broken. Finally, ensure that the doors are installed securely and that the frames are properly anchored to the surrounding structure. What are the building regulations and planning permission requirements for installing bi-fold doors?

Building regulations and planning permission requirements for installing bi-fold doors vary depending on your location and the scope of the project. In many cases, replacing existing doors with bi-fold doors of a similar size and style may not require planning permission, as it’s considered a permitted development. However, if you’re significantly altering the size of the opening, changing the structural integrity of the building, or living in a listed building or conservation area, you’ll likely need to obtain planning permission.

Building regulations ensure that the doors meet certain standards for safety, energy efficiency, and structural integrity. This includes requirements for insulation, ventilation, fire safety, and accessibility. It’s essential to check with your local planning authority before starting any work to ensure that you comply with all applicable regulations. Failure to do so can result in costly fines and delays. A qualified installer can advise you on the necessary permits and ensure that the installation meets all relevant building regulations.
